-68-(b)(c)(d)(e)(f)(g)(h)(i)(j)At least two fire pumps are required, located in separate spaces,each capable of delivering water at the two highest points in theship at SO pounds per square inch.Hose and hydrant sizes shall be 2-1/2 inches, with 7/8 inch nozzleand SO foot length of hose,or, a 1-1/2 inch siamese hydrant withsingle hose, 7S feet long with 5/8 inch nozzle.Fire hydrants shall be of sufficient number and so located thatany part of the vessel, other than the machinery spaces, accessibleto persons on board while the vessel is being navigated, andall cargo holds may be reached with at least two streams of waterfrom separate outlets, at least one of which shall be from asingle length of hose. In main machinery spaces, all portionsof such spaces shall be capable of being reached by at least twostreams of water, each of which shall be Trom a single lengtlnofhose from separate outlets.Vessels engaged exclusively in the carriage of grain or coal inbulk, need not be fitted with a fixed carbon dioxide system inthe cargo h~s.A fixed carbon.dioxide or other approved system shall be installedin all lamp and paint lockers.A fixed carbon dioxide system shall be installed in all spacescontaining internal combustion main propulsion machinery andauxiliaries of 1,000 ~HT or greater or their fuel oil units,including purifiers, valves and manifolds.If an enclosed ventilating system is installed <strong>for</strong> electricgenerators, a fixed carbon dioxide system shall be installedin such system.Spaces which are protected by a carbon dioxide system and arenormally accessible to persons on board when the vessel is beingnavigated, other than paint and lamp lockers, shall be fittedwith an approved audible alarm in such spaces which will beautomatically sounded when the carbon dioxide is admitted tothe space.Hand portable and semi-portable fire extinguishers shall befitted of the type and number and in the locations specified.Livirw and Working Areas and Stores Spaces - It is considered that therequirements outlined above are sufficient <strong>for</strong> the <strong>aluminum</strong> ship in theseWeas.Mach.nery Spaces - Within the machinery spaces, consistent with theprotection <strong>for</strong> the <strong>aluminum</strong> structure outlined previously, the requirementsnoted above are considered the minimum necessary to af<strong>for</strong>d protection.Additional &tection devices together with a fixed foam system would providea greater margin, provided that it can be reconciled against the additionalqost involved.Cargo Spaces - For steel bulk carriers engaged in grain or coal trade,no detection or fixed extinguishing system is presently required in the
